Frequently Asked Questions

  • Where is Nationalpark Eifel located?

    Nationalpark Eifel is nestled in western Nordrhein-Westfalen, Germany, among rolling hills and serene forests. The area is known for its natural lakes, woodlands, and proximity to historic towns rich in local culture.

  • When is the best time to visit Nationalpark Eifel?

    Late spring through early autumn is often recommended for exploring Nationalpark Eifel, with milder temperatures between 54–70°F (12–21°C) and wildflowers or lush greenery on display. The winter months tend to be colder and wetter, suited for quieter walks and spotting winter wildlife.

  • What are some things to do near Nationalpark Eifel?

    The area around Nationalpark Eifel has opportunities to explore hiking trails, nature education centers, and traditional villages known for regional cuisine. Many visitors enjoy guided walks, wildlife viewing, and stops at cultural highlights such as local castles or museums.

  • How is the weather near Nationalpark Eifel?

    Nationalpark Eifel experiences cool, wet winters typically around 28–38°F (-3–4°C), and temperate summers with afternoons near 66–70°F (19–21°C). Rain is distributed throughout the year, so packing layers and a rain jacket is frequently suggested.
